Notification Observability with OpenTelemetry & Courier (plus Grafana Support)
Blog post from Courier
Courier has integrated OpenTelemetry (OTel) to enhance notification observability by exporting logs and metrics directly into users' existing observability stacks, such as Grafana and Datadog, allowing for comprehensive monitoring alongside other application metrics. This integration addresses the often-overlooked area of notifications, which play a critical role in various product functions but can fail silently without proper monitoring. OpenTelemetry, backed by the CNCF, provides a standard protocol for telemetry data that is compatible with most major observability platforms, eliminating the need for proprietary solutions. Courier's implementation of OTel is straightforward, requiring minimal setup, and allows users to track crucial metrics like delivery failure rates and channel performance, thereby transforming notifications into a first-class citizen within the observability framework.
